Шаблон:RulesBox/styles.css: различия между версиями
Материал из Space Station 14 Вики
Pok (обсуждение | вклад) м Замена текста — «--theme-bg-color-300» на «--theme-bg-color-250» |
Pok (обсуждение | вклад) мНет описания правки |
||
| (не показана 1 промежуточная версия этого же участника) | |||
| Строка 12: | Строка 12: | ||
.rules-box__title { | .rules-box__title { | ||
font-size: | font-size: var(--font-size-xl); | ||
} | } | ||
| Строка 27: | Строка 27: | ||
right: 0; | right: 0; | ||
width: 20%; | width: 20%; | ||
min-width: 300px; | min-width: clamp(200px, 20vw, 300px); | ||
border-radius: var(--border-radius-medium); | border-radius: var(--border-radius-medium); | ||
background-color: var(--theme-bg-color-250); | background-color: var(--theme-bg-color-250); | ||
| Строка 41: | Строка 41: | ||
.rules-box__title--addition { | .rules-box__title--addition { | ||
display: flex; | display: flex; | ||
align-items: center; | align-items: center; | ||
Текущая версия от 17:12, 24 июня 2025
.rules-box__block {
position: relative;
display: flex;
justify-content: space-between;
border-radius: var(--border-radius-medium);
box-shadow: var(--box-shadow-medium);
}
.rules-box__container {
}
.rules-box__title {
font-size: var(--font-size-xl);
}
.rules-box__content {
}
.rules-box__container--addition {
display: flex;
flex-direction: column;
position: absolute;
max-height: 85%;
top: 0;
right: 0;
width: 20%;
min-width: clamp(200px, 20vw, 300px);
border-radius: var(--border-radius-medium);
background-color: var(--theme-bg-color-250);
border-left: 4px solid var(--theme-border-color-100);
box-shadow: var(--box-shadow);
}
.rules-box__container--addition,
.rules-box__container--addition .mw-collapsible-toggle {
position: absolute;
padding: 10px 12px;
}
.rules-box__title--addition {
display: flex;
align-items: center;
}
.rules-box__content--addition {
overflow-y: auto;
margin-top: 10px;
padding-right: 10px;
}
@media (max-width: 700px) {
.rules-box__block {
flex-direction: column;
margin: 20px 0;
}
.rules-box__container--addition {
position: relative;
display: block;
box-sizing: border-box;
width: 100%;
border: none;
margin-top: 20px;
}
}